Box Office: 'Breaking Dawn' takes bite out of Friday as 'Life of pi' opens strong
'Rise of the Guardians' disappoints while 'Skyfall' and 'Lincoln' continue to thrive
'Life of Pi'
Hollywood is feasting on the long Thanksgiving weekend, as several newcomers compete with a handful of holdovers for hungry audiences.
No surprise, "The Twilight Saga: Breaking Dawn, Part II" continues its reign at the top this weekend. The final film in the smash series picked up $17.4 million on Friday, pushing its domestic box office take to just over $200 million.
Holdovers "Skyfall" and "Lincoln" continue to do well, placing in second and third place with $14.7 million and $9.9 million, respectively. The James Bond film has also cracked the magical $200 million mark domestically, while Steven Spielberg's "Lincoln" has so far made $47.1 million.
Meanwhile, fellow rookie "Life of Pi," which opened Wednesday, is exceeding expected numbers, snagging $8.8 million on Friday. The acclaimed Ang Lee-directed film's total stands at $17 million, boosting by 3D ticket sales. It should earn around $30 million for the weekend.
Stealing much of "Guardians'" thunder, the Disney 'toon "Wreck-It Ralph" continues to overperform. It racked up another $6.7 million, bringing its score up to $139.5 million domestically.
Another newcomer that may end up lost in the shuffle is the "Red Dawn" remake, which carved out a decent $6 million on Friday. After a Wednesday opening, its domestic total stands at $13.4 million.
The inexpensive Denzel Washington drama "Flight" added another $3.7 million to its U.S. total, which stands at $69.9 million.
The Weinstein Company's potential Oscar player "Silver Linings Playbook" scored an excellent $1.6 million from just 367 screens.
